Core features that move the needle

  • Suction power and airflow: Look for a motor with solid continuous performance and a design that minimizes clogging. A vacuum that loses suction when the bin fills is a red flag.
  • Run time and charging: Expect at least 15–20 minutes of practical use on a typical car, with a fast recharge time so you’re ready for a second pass if needed.
  • Filtration: A sealed system with a washable or replaceable filter helps reduce dust return and protects occupants with allergies.
  • Attachments: A long crevice tool, a soft brush for fabric, and a motorized brush for upholstery are must-haves. Some units include a car nozzle that snaps onto the wand for easier reach.
  • Portability and ergonomics: A compact body and comfortable grip reduce fatigue during cleaning sessions, especially for tall or SUV models.
  • Storage and maintenance: Look for a transparent bin so you can see dirt, a clean-out method that doesn’t spill, and availability of replacement parts.

For pet owners, consider models with strong hair pickup and a tangle-free brush. If you regularly handle wet spills, prioritize a wet-dry design with a drain or easy wipe-down surface. Finally, check warranty terms; a longer warranty often signals better build quality and parts support.

Maintenance and care for longevity

To keep a cordless car vacuum performing at its best, follow a simple maintenance routine. After each use, empty the dust bin and check for blockages in the hose or attachments. Rinse washable filters when indicated and let them dry completely before reinstalling. Keep the motor vents clear of hair and dust to prevent overheating. Store the unit in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ight to prevent battery degradation. Periodically inspect the wand and brushes for wear, and replace worn components to maintain suction efficiency. Manufacturer-recommended replacement parts should be used to preserve warranty validity. Battery health matters; avoid deep discharge cycles and extreme temperatures, and follow the charging guidelines to extend runtime over years of use.

How to choose the right auto vacuum for your car

  • Consider your primary mess track: daily crumbs in a family car? Pet hair with dander? Wet spills? This determines the essential features you prioritize.
  • Assess battery life versus power needs: a high-power motor is great, but if your run time is short, you’ll be stopping to recharge mid-clean.
  • Check the nozzle and tool lineup: a good crevice tool and brush head can cut cleaning time dramatically.
  • Look for easy maintenance: a transparent bin, washable filters, and clear cleaning steps save time in the long run.
  • Try it before buying: if possible, test the weight and balance in a store or showroom and verify the hose or wand length works with your vehicle’s interior.

By focusing on these factors, you can select a cordless auto vacuum that fits your car, lifestyle, and budget.

Do I need a wet-dry car vacuum?

A wet-dry model is ideal if you frequently handle spills or damp mats. For dry debris only, a dry-clean only model is often lighter and cheaper. Consider your typical mess and space before choosing.

If you regularly deal with spills, go wet-dry; otherwise a dry model may be enough.

How should I maintain a cordless car vacuum?

Empty the bin after use, wash or replace filters as recommended, and keep vents clear of debris. Periodically inspect hoses and brushes for wear, and store in a cool, dry place to protect the battery.

Regular cleaning and proper storage extend suction and battery life.
